Manhattan Beach is a city in southwestern Los Angeles County, California, United States, on the Pacific coast south of El Segundo, and north of Hermosa Beach. Manhattan Beach is one of the three Beach Cities that make up the South Bay. Mira Costa High School in Manhattan Beach is ranked in the top 1% of high schools nationally. In 2016, Forbes ranked Manhattan Beach at #74 on its list of America's most expensive zip codes with a median home price of $2,815,327. According to a May 18, 2017 Property Shark study the City of Manhattan Beach 90266 zip code ranked as the 32nd most expensive zip code in the United States. According to a December 2017 Property Shark study the City of Manhattan Beach had the highest median price per square foot for residential properties ($943 per foot) of all 88 cities in L.A. County. Malibu had the second highest median price per foot at $933 per foot and Beverly Hills was third at $839 per foot.

I recently came here with several colleagues from work for a night out after meetings. This is a very unpretentious place located right near the beach (parking is a little tough). They have a great menu for steak or seafood and an excellent wine menu. Our server was fantastic and we arrived on a Tuesday night which also meant 50% off select bottles of wine so we helped ourselves to an amazing Malbec. For apps we had calamari, spicy chicken bites and crab cakes and everyone was happy. For the main course I had the NY Strip special with an acorn pepper sauce and it was cooked perfectly rare as I requested. The restaurant was fairly dead but it was a Tuesday otherwise the ambiance was quite nice and it was easy to talk as a group. I would highly recommend and plan to come back!

We are local residents. Have been frequenting this place since it opened a few years ago as a nice, clean, inexpensive food in a lively environment. Now it is overpriced with really unacceptable food and service. Last evening’s dinner for me and my wife ended to be a $110 (including tip) disaster. $16 for a 4 Oz martini, a 6 Oz glass of cheap Chardonnay, 4 burned, greasy shrimps, a hamburger (worth no more than a $3 In-N-Out burger) and $20 for 6 pieces of tiny-leather-like scallops on a skewer. Our girl sever should have taken better care of personal hygiene and reeked of strong body odor. This place would still be nice for a bunch of guys wishing to binge out on beer after a day on the sand, but not for us any longer.
